Problem: Limited Blood Vessel Scope

Surgeons and patients would benefit from a device that detects arteries while using
electrosurgical pencils during minimally invasive surgeries.
Background Problem Statement Design Specifications Current Technology Future Tasks

Project Scope
We will deliver an electrosurgical pencil attachment that:

Produces an auditory signal

Does not add significant weight to the pencil

Locates arteries with high precision

by the end of April.

Design Specifications
Temporal Resolution: Sampling frequency of 1 Hz.

Spatial Resolution: On the order of mm.

Weight: Add less than 1 oz to the ES pencil.

Size: Smaller than 1.5 cm in diameter and 18 cm in length.

Design Specifications
Time: Add fewer than 10 seconds to the current time to dissect a region of

tissue.

Output Power: Less than 120 W.

Output Signal: An auditory alert when the ES pencil comes within 1-5 mm of

an artery.

Cost: The final product should cost under $6,000.

Past Solutions: Ultrasound Doppler

Advantages:
High spatial resolution
Depth perception capability
Previously established in operating room

Disadvantages:
Large probe mass

Past Solutions: Indocyanine Green


Advantages:
Efficient assessment of perfusion
Clear visualization of anatomy

Disadvantages:
Variable fluorescence intensity
Continuous injections required
No depth perception capability

Past Solutions: Laser Doppler Flowmetry

Advantages:
High spatial resolution
High temporal resolution
Light weight
Depth perception capability

Disadvantages:
High cost

Past Solutions: Coherence Gated Doppler

Advantages:
Depth perception capability
High spatial resolution
Light weight
Blood vessel detection within 3 mm

Disadvantages:
High cost

Past Solutions: Impedance Based Detector

Advantages:
Low energy consumption
Light weight solution
Low anticipated cost

Disadvantages:
Not currently used in the
operating room
